Recognizing a Cyanotype
If an old photo in your collection has an overall blue cast β not black-and-white, not sepia, but genuinely blue in the shadows and midtones β you're almost certainly looking at a cyanotype. The process was developed in 1842 and produces images through a photosensitive iron-based coating rather than the silver-based chemistry used in most other historical photo processes, which is exactly what gives it that distinctive Prussian blue appearance. Common subjects include botanical specimens (often silhouettes of leaves or flowers), architectural studies, and casual family or travel photography from photographers who favored the format's simplicity.
Why Cyanotypes Fade
The same photochemistry that makes a cyanotype work is also what makes it fade: the iron compounds responsible for the blue color are light-sensitive, and continued exposure β particularly to UV light β can gradually break them back down after the image has been fixed. Humidity and alkaline conditions accelerate this process further, which is why cyanotypes stored in old albums with acidic paper, displayed in frames near windows, or kept in humid basements or attics tend to show the most noticeable fading. A cyanotype that's spent decades tucked in a dark drawer, by contrast, often survives in remarkably good condition.
Can the Physical Print Recover on Its Own?
Cyanotype fading has a somewhat unusual property compared to most other historical photo deterioration: it's partially, photochemically reversible. Placing a faded cyanotype in a dark space with adequate oxygen for a period of time can allow some of the blue color to regenerate naturally, since the underlying reaction isn't a one-way chemical breakdown the way silver-print fading typically is. A brief, carefully tested bath in dilute hydrogen peroxide can also help restore blue tone on a physically stable print.
Caution matters here. Both of these approaches carry some risk to fragile, decades-old paper, and neither should be attempted on a one-of-a-kind original without testing on an expendable item first β and never before you've made a high-quality scan as a backup. For cyanotypes with genuine sentimental or historical value, scan first, then decide whether any physical treatment is worth the risk.
Scanning a Cyanotype for Digital Restoration
Scan in full color, even though the image itself is monochromatic blue β this captures the actual tonal range of the fading accurately, giving restoration software more information to reconstruct depth and contrast. Scan at 600 DPI or higher, and avoid your scanner's automatic "restore" presets, which are typically tuned for standard black-and-white or color prints and can distort a cyanotype's naturally blue tonal range rather than correcting it properly.

Preserving Cyanotypes Going Forward
Store cyanotypes away from direct light exposure, particularly sunlight and UV-emitting fixtures, since light is the primary driver of ongoing fading. Use acid-free, alkaline-free storage sleeves or folders β cyanotypes are unusually sensitive to alkaline materials compared to other historical photo processes, and standard acid-free archival paper (which is sometimes buffered alkaline for other photo types) isn't always the right choice for cyanotypes specifically. Keep them in a stable, moderate-humidity environment, and consider scanning valuable pieces now, since even careful physical storage only slows fading rather than stopping it.
